Dictionary Results for glorify
1. glorify - verb · praise, glorify, or honor; "extol the virtues of one's children"; "glorify one's spouse's cooking" Synonym(s): laud, extol, exalt, proclaim Hypernym(s): praise
2. glorify - verb · bestow glory upon; "The victory over the enemy glorified the Republic" Hypernym(s): change, alter, modify
3. glorify - verb · elevate or idealize, in allusion to Christ's transfiguration Synonym(s): transfigure, spiritualize Hypernym(s): change, alter, modify
4. glorify - verb · cause to seem more splendid; "You are glorifying a rather mediocre building" Hypernym(s): embroider, pad, lard, embellish, aggrandize, aggrandise, blow_up, dramatize, dramatise
